Blitz Tetraploid Ryegrass:
Medium Term: 3 - 5 years
Sowing Rate: 20 - 25kgs / ha
BLITZ is a late flowering tetraploid ryegrass that retains its leaf quality longer into the late spring / summer.
Blitz is a medium tillared cultivar making it compatable with white clover.

AberMagic HSG Perennial Ryegrass:
Long Term: 5 years +
Rainfall: 550 +
Sowing Rate: 20 - 25kgs / ha
AberMagic is the next generation of High Sugar Grasses bred by IGER for higher WSC (sugar) levels and improved agronomic characteristics including dry matter production and rust resistance.
AberMagic offers exceptional all year round dry matter production.

Aus Vic Ryegrass:
Aus Vic Ryegrass was selected for improved stock safety and improved dry matter production.
Nui Ryegrass:
Whilst Nui is an older variety - it has withstood the test of time and is still widely used throughout Australia and the world.
In some Victorian trials it has shown the best long term persistence, whilst delivering similar DM yields to some of the newer varieties.
Victorian Ryegrass:
The most commonly used variety for many years, and although outclassed by most of the newer varieties, shows more drought tolerance than most other ryegrass cultivars.
Rust is a problem with Victorian and it also has high endophyte levels which can cause staggers in sheep when grazing at particular times of the year.
